Pacific Grove
A small
coastal town that sits between Monterey
California and world famous Pebble Beach
on the Pacific Ocean.
Pacific Grove,
or "P.G." as the locals say,
is known as "Butterfly Town USA" because
of its annual migration of millions of
Monarch Butterflies. Also making its
home in Pacific Grove is Lover's Point
and the Point Pinos Lighthouse - the
oldest active
lighthouse on the West
Coast today. Charming restaurants, shopping,
biking trails and
spectacular coastline
are all worth the drive!
